Description
Marble Celtic Wheel Cross on three steps, with inscriptions. Black slate base.
Inscription
ER GOGONIANT I DDUW / AC / ER COF DIDRANC AM (names) Y RHAI A RODDASANT EU BYWYDAU I LAWR DROS EU / BRENHIN A'U GWLAD / YN Y RHYFEL MAWR 1914-1918 / "MUR OEDDYNT HWY I NI NOS A DYDD" / 1 SAM. XXV 16
